1982 P Cr. L J 1302

Sh. ZULFIKAR ALI AND Another vs S. H. O. NAULAKHA POLICE STATION, LAHORE

Citation1982 P Cr. L J 1302
CourtLahore High Court
Case No.Writ Petition No. 1487 of 1980
Date1980-02-16
Judge(s)Ch. Muhammad Sarwar
ResultPetition accepted

ORDER

The parties have entered into a compromise, according to which it has been agreed that petitioner No. 2, Mst. Shamsa Bano daughter of Malik Buland Akhtar (respondent No., 2) has married after obtaining puberty, of her own free-will without any duress, to Sh. Zulfiqar Ali A petitioner No. 1. The marriage has also been accepted as having been validly performed by the complainant. Haq Mehar was originally fixed at Rs. 1,000 but, according to the compromise dated 17th February, 1980 petitioner No. 1 has voluntarily raised it upto Rs. 20,000.

2. Since it is a case of a valid marriage by a woman after attaining puberty and there is no dispute relating to her age, therefore, this is a case where, according to the compromise, the F. I. R.

Registered by the police at the instance of Malik Buland Akhtar complainant has become infructuous because he himself has admitted valid marriage between the two petitioners.

3. In view of the above and the fact that the parties also agree for quashment of the case, I order accordingly and quash F. I. R. No. 49 dated 6th February, 1980 lodged by Malik Buland Akhtar son of Abdul Ghafoor at Police Station Naulakha.
